Former Love Island star Malin Andersson has unveiled a horror scar on her neck that she received whilst suffering domestic abuse at the hands of her former boyfriend. 29 year old Malin’s ex-boyfriend, Tom Kemp, 28, was jailed for ten months in September 2020, after admitting actual bodily harm. Kemp was released from jail after serving just three months of his sentence.
Posting the heartbreaking picture of her neck to Instagram on Monday, Malin called for “MORE education on relationships/domestic abuse in schools/universities”. Love Island stars Camilla Thurlow and Jamie Jewitt recently announced the arrival of their second baby daughter, and revealed that they'd named her Nora Belle. Camilla and Jamie, both 32, met in the Love Island villa back in 2015, and their romance has continued to go from strength to strength, with the pair tying the knot in September 2021.The couple, who are also parents to one year old daughter Nell, announced the birth of their second child on Instagram, writing: "Our beautiful early bird Nora Belle Jewitt.
